
Exposing Workplace Bullying pulls back the curtain on what really happens when abuse is allowed to thrive at work.
It’s rarely obvious. It’s layered, protected by silence, and often dismissed as conflict or personality differences. That’s what makes it so hard to recognize—and even harder to stop.
